Yoder Lumber Optimizes Hardwood Inventory with Epicor LumberTrack

Case study shows how Yoder Lumber uses Epicor LumberTrack for real-time inventory visibility, end tally tracking, and integrated sales and financial data across four hardwood facilities.

Yoder Lumber operates two sawmills and two manufacturing plants producing green, kiln-dried, and dimension hardwood. Since 2000 the company has used Epicor LumberTrack to tag and track raw material, WIP, and finished goods. The system provides a single pool of inventory, sales, and accounting data, enabling faster order processing, bundle searches by specification, and automated GL entries. Production and sales teams use handheld end-tally capture and Quick Answer Lists for planning and analysis.

Key takeaways

Real-time visibility of tagged inventory across raw, WIP, and finished goods at four locations

End tally data searchable by sales and production for customer-specific and internal bundle selection

Single database integrates sales processing, inventory, and financial transactions without double entry

Handheld data collection speeds information retrieval and improves customer service response time

Quick Answer Lists and dashboard customization support production reporting and operational analysis
